Assessing your needs

Assessing your needs when it comes to life insurance is a crucial step in securing your family’s financial stability. Here are three important factors to consider:

Determining the purpose of life insurance

Life insurance serves different purposes for different individuals.

Some may need it to provide financial support for their dependents after their demise, while others may use it to cover outstanding debts or mortgage payments.

Understanding the purpose will help you choose the right policy.

Evaluating your financial situation and future obligations

Before deciding on the coverage amount, it is essential to assess your financial situation.

Consider your current income, savings, investments, and any existing life insurance policies.

Additionally, think about your future financial obligations, such as children’s education or a spouse’s retirement needs.

Calculating the ideal coverage amount

To calculate the ideal coverage amount, you should consider both your immediate needs and future expenses.

Start by estimating your annual income and the number of years your dependents would require financial support.

Multiply these figures to determine the basic coverage required. Add any outstanding debts and future obligations to get a comprehensive coverage amount.:

Remember, every individual’s life insurance needs are unique.

Consulting with a financial advisor or insurance professional can help you make an informed decision.

Assessing your needs thoroughly ensures that you choose the right life insurance policy to protect your loved ones’ financial future.

Understanding policy types

Term life insurance vs. whole life insurance

  1. Term life insurance provides coverage for a specific period, while whole life insurance covers the entire lifetime of the insured.

  2. Term life insurance is generally more affordable, while whole life insurance is more expensive.

  3. Term life insurance only pays a death benefit if the insured dies within the policy term, while whole life insurance guarantees a payout regardless of when the insured passes away.

  4. Term life insurance is suitable for those who need coverage for a specific period, such as until children are financially independent or until a mortgage is paid off.

  5. Whole life insurance is suitable for those who want lifelong coverage and are looking for an investment component.

Pros and cons of each type

  1. Pros of term life insurance: lower premiums, flexibility to choose a specific term, and ability to convert to whole life insurance.

  2. Cons of term life insurance: no cash value, coverage ends after the term, and premiums may increase upon renewal.

  3. Pros of whole life insurance: lifelong coverage, cash value growth, ability to borrow against the policy, and potential for dividends.

  4. Cons of whole life insurance: higher premiums, complex policies, limited investment options, and surrender charges if canceled early.

Selecting the most suitable policy based on personal circumstances and budget

  1. Evaluate financial needs, such as income replacement, mortgage coverage, education expenses, and existing debts.

  2. Consider the desired duration of coverage and any future financial obligations, such as retirement or leaving an inheritance.

  3. Assess affordability and budgetary constraints to determine a comfortable premium amount.

  4. Research and compare quotes from multiple insurance providers to get the best possible rates.

  5. Review the policy features, riders, and exclusions to ensure they align with specific needs and preferences.

  6. Consult with a licensed insurance agent who can provide guidance and answer questions.

  7. Seek recommendations and read reviews from other policyholders to gauge the reputation and customer service of potential insurance companies.

  8. Only purchase a life insurance policy from a reputable and financially stable insurer.

  9. Regularly review and reassess life insurance needs as circumstances change, such as getting married, having children, or experiencing a significant increase in income.

Understanding the different policy types, their pros and cons, and selecting the most suitable option based on personal circumstances and budget is crucial when obtaining life insurance in Nigeria.

By considering individual needs, future financial goals, and affordability, individuals can make an informed decision that provides the necessary protection and peace of mind for themselves and their loved ones.

Gathering necessary documents

Gathering necessary documents is an essential step when getting life insurance in NG.

To successfully apply for life insurance in Nigeria, you need to have the following documents ready:

Identification documents

You will need to provide identification documents such as your passport or driver’s license.

These documents verify your identity and ensure that you are eligible for life insurance.

Proof of income

Insurance providers need to assess your financial capability to pay for the premiums.

As a result, you will need to provide proof of income, such as salary slips or bank statements, to demonstrate your ability to fulfill the financial obligations of the policy.

Medical records or medical examination reports

Life insurance providers evaluate your health condition to assess the level of risk they might be taking by insuring you.

To gauge your health, you may need to provide your medical records or undergo a medical examination.

These records or reports help the insurance company determine the appropriate premium rates for your policy.

Points to consider when gathering your necessary documents

It is important to keep in mind the following points when gathering your necessary documents:

Ensure the validity of identification documents

Make sure that your identification documents are valid and up to date.

Expired documents might lead to delays in the application process or even rejection of your application.

Keep your proof of income organized

Maintain your financial records and ensure they are up to date.

Having organized proof of income makes the process smoother and faster.

Request medical records in advance

If you have any existing medical conditions or a medical history, request your medical records from the relevant healthcare providers.

Having them on hand will help expedite the application process.

Prepare for a medical examination if required

Be prepared to participate in a medical examination if the insurance provider requests it.

Follow all instructions provided and ensure you are in good health during the examination.

Keep copies of all your documents

Make copies or take clear pictures of all the documents you provide for your life insurance application.

Having copies ensures that you have a backup in case any documents are lost or misplaced.

In essence, gathering necessary documents is crucial when applying for life insurance in NG.

By having your identification documents, proof of income, and medical records in order,

you can streamline the application process and increase the chances of a successful life insurance policy approval.

Assessing Policy Terms and Conditions

When it comes to getting life insurance in Nigeria, it is crucial to thoroughly assess the policy terms and conditions.

This step is essential to ensure that you fully understand the coverage you are signing up for and to avoid any surprises in the future.

Reading and Understanding the Fine Print

Before purchasing life insurance, take the time to carefully read and understand the fine print of the policy.

This includes examining the terms, conditions, and limitations of the coverage.

By reading the fine print, you can uncover vital information about the policy, such as the benefits, premiums, and duration.

It is important to pay attention to the details, as it will help you make an informed decision.

Paying Attention to Exclusions, Limitations, and Waiting Periods

Insurance policies often have exclusions, limitations, and waiting periods that you need to be aware of.

Exclusions are specific circumstances or events that the insurance policy does not cover. Limitations may restrict the amount or type of coverage you can receive.

Waiting periods refer to the amount of time you need to wait before certain benefits become available.

For example, some policies may have a waiting period for coverage on pre-existing medical conditions.

Understanding these aspects of the policy is important, as they can affect your coverage and potential claims.

Make sure to ask your insurer about any specific exclusions, limitations, or waiting periods that may apply to your policy.

Seeking Clarification from the Insurer If Any Doubts Arise

While reading the policy, you may come across certain terms or conditions that are unclear or confusing.

In such cases, it is crucial to seek clarification directly from the insurer.

Contacting the insurer will allow you to get the necessary explanations and address any doubts or concerns you may have.

It is always better to be well-informed and have a clear understanding of what your life insurance policy covers.

Additionally, seeking clarification can help you avoid any misunderstandings and ensure that you are making the right decision for your financial future.

Assessing the policy terms and conditions is a crucial step when getting life insurance in Nigeria.

By reading and understanding the fine print, paying attention to exclusions, limitations, and waiting periods, and seeking clarification when needed, you can make an informed decision and choose the right policy for your needs.

Remember, life insurance is an essential financial tool that provides protection for your loved ones.

So, take the time to carefully assess the policy terms and conditions before signing on the dotted line.

Finalizing the Application Process

To ensure a smooth and efficient application process for life insurance in Nigeria, there are three important steps to take: completing the application form accurately and honestly, submitting the required documents, and paying the initial premium if applicable.

Completing the application form accurately and honestly

When filling out the application form, it is crucial to provide accurate and truthful information.

Be sure to double-check all personal details such as name, address, date of birth, and contact information.

Any errors or omissions may delay the processing of your application or even result in a denial of coverage.

Submitting the required documents

Along with the application form, you will need to submit several documents to support your life insurance application. These documents may include:

  1. Proof of identity: A photocopy of your valid national identity card, passport, or driver’s license.

  2. Proof of address: A recent utility bill, bank statement, or any official document that shows your current address.

  3. Proof of income: Provide documents such as salary slips, bank statements, or tax returns to verify your income level.

  4. Medical information: Depending on the policy type and coverage amount, you may be required to undergo a medical examination or provide medical records.

    Any additional documents requested by the insurance company.

Ensure that all copies of documents are clear and legible to avoid any confusion or delays in processing your application.

Paying the initial premium, if applicable

After completing the application form and gathering the necessary documents, you will likely need to pay an initial premium.

This is the amount of money you pay to secure your coverage.

The premium amount will depend on factors such as your age, health condition, and the coverage amount requested.

Insurance companies in Nigeria offer different payment options, including annual, semi-annual, quarterly, or monthly payments.

Choose the payment frequency that suits your budget and financial situation.

Be aware that failing to make timely premium payments may result in a lapse or termination of your policy.

After you have completed these steps, it’s time to submit your application to the insurance company.

They will review your application and supporting documents to assess your eligibility for coverage.

The processing time can vary depending on the company and the complexity of your application.

It’s important to note that throughout the application process, you should always stay in touch with your insurance agent or representative.

They can provide guidance and answer any questions you may have. Also, keep copies of all documents submitted for your records and for future reference.

In general, finalizing the application process for life insurance in Nigeria involves completing the application form accurately, submitting the required documents, and paying the initial premium.

By following these steps and maintaining clear communication with your insurance provider, you can ensure a seamless and successful application process.

Underwriting process

The underwriting process is crucial as it allows the insurer to assess the risk associated with insuring an individual.

Insurance companies need to evaluate the applicant’s health status, lifestyle choices, and any pre-existing medical conditions to determine the premium and coverage options.

Waiting period for the insurer to review the application

During the waiting period, it is advisable to avoid any major changes to your health or lifestyle as they may affect the underwriting decision.

It is also essential to provide accurate and complete information on your application to ensure a smooth underwriting process.

Possibility of further medical examinations or assessments

If the insurance company requires further medical examinations or assessments, it is important to comply promptly.

These additional assessments help the insurer gather more information about your health and determine the level of risk they are willing to accept.

Approvals, rejections, or requests for policy modifications

After completing the underwriting process, the insurer will provide you with a decision.

This decision could be an approval, which means your policy is accepted as applied for.

It could also be a rejection, where the insurer believes the risk is too high to offer coverage.

In some cases, the insurer may offer an approval with modifications.

These modifications could include adjustments to the policy terms, such as higher premiums or exclusions for certain medical conditions.

It is important to carefully review any modifications proposed by the insurer.

If you have concerns or questions about the modifications, you can discuss them with the insurance company or seek professional advice.

Once you agree to the terms and conditions of the policy, you will need to sign the policy documents and pay the required premium.

This will officially activate the life insurance coverage, and you will receive a policy document outlining the terms and coverage details.

Remember, the underwriting process is a crucial step in getting life insurance in Nigeria.

It allows the insurer to assess the risks and determine the appropriate coverage and premium for each individual applicant.

By understanding and cooperating with the underwriting process, you can ensure a smooth and successful application for life insurance.
